The most recent mileage data for the Ford Focus (2011-15) 5DR Hatchback 2.0 T EcoBoost 250 EU5 ST3 6SPD indicates that the majority of recorded readings fall within the 80,000 to 90,000 miles category, accounting for 18.6% of vehicles. Notably, there are significant proportions also in the 70,000 to 80,000 miles (18.2%) and 60,000 to 70,000 miles (9.5%) ranges. Interestingly, very high mileage readings above 150,000 miles are relatively rare, with minimal data points in the 150,000+ mileage brackets, suggesting that a smaller portion of these vehicles are operating beyond the 150,000-mile mark. Conversely, the proportion of vehicles with very low mileage (0 to 10,000 miles) is quite minimal at 0.7%. Overall, this distribution highlights that most of these vehicles tend to accumulate between 70,000 and 90,000 miles over their lifespan, with high-mileage vehicles being relatively uncommon.

The data shows that the majority of private sale valuations for the 2011-15 Ford Focus 2.0 T EcoBoost ST3 (6-speed) fall within the £7,000 to £8,000 range, accounting for 33.6% of the cases. A significant portion, 25.9%, are valued between £6,000 and £7,000, while smaller percentages are found in the £8,000 to £9,000 (21.2%) and £9,000 to £10,000 (4.7%) ranges. Very few vehicles are valued below £4,000, with less than 2% in the £2,000 to £4,000 brackets, indicating that most vehicles are valued in the mid-to-upper price ranges. Overall, the data suggests that the typical private sale price for this model lies predominantly between £6,000 and £8,000.

The data indicates that for the Ford Focus (2011-15) 5DR Hatchback 2.0 T EcoBoost 250 EU5 ST3 6SPD, the highest proportion of vehicles manufactured is in 2013, accounting for 43.8%. Additionally, a significant share was produced in 2014 at 29.6%, with a smaller percentage from 2012 at 26.6%. This distribution suggests that most vehicles in this model range were manufactured around 2013 and 2014, reflecting a concentration in the mid-period of its production span.

The data reveals that among Ford Focus (2011-15) 5-door hatchbacks, blue is the most common main paint colour, accounting for nearly 30% of vehicles. Black and white are also quite prevalent, representing approximately 24% and 21% respectively. Notably, bright colours like yellow, red, orange, and silver are less common, each making up a smaller percentage of the fleet. Overall, darker and neutral tones dominate the colour preferences for this model.
